Roast Pork with Mustard Herb Coating
- 6 tablespoons coarse-grained Dijon mustard
- 6 large garlic cloves, minced
- 4 small bay leaves, finely crumbled
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
- 1 tablespoon chopped fresh rosemary
- 1 2 1/2-pound boneless pork rib roast
- Preheat oven to 375F.
- Combine Dijon mustard, minced garlic, bay leaves, olive oil, balsamic vinegar and rosemary in small bowl; whisk to blend.
- Dry pork with paper towels.
- Sprinkle pork with salt and pepper.
- Spread mustard mixture all over pork.
- Place pork on rack in baking dish.
- Roast pork until thermometer inserted into center registers 150F, about 1 hour.
- Let stand 15 minutes.
- Transfer pork to platter.
- Slice pork thinly and serve.
